What is Partnership Readiness Score?
A partnership readiness score evaluates how prepared your business is to launch, manage, and scale B2B partnerships across 8 critical dimensions: audience alignment, revenue model compatibility, technical integration feasibility, resource commitment, legal framework, communication processes, shared success metrics, and exit strategy. It identifies the structural weaknesses that cause most partnerships to underperform or fail within the first 12 months.

Worked Example
A SaaS company is evaluating a partnership with a complementary platform. They share a similar audience (mid-market B2B), have API capability, but no formal partnership experience.
- Audience Alignment: Significant overlap, complementary products (7/10)
- Revenue Model: Referral fee discussed but not formalised (3/10)
- Technical Integration: API integration feasible within 4 weeks (7/10)
- Resource Commitment: No dedicated partnership manager on either side (0/10)
- Legal Framework: Basic MOU drafted, not solicitor-reviewed (3/10)
- Communication: Ad hoc emails, no regular cadence (0/10)
- Success Metrics: Vague goal of "more leads" with no KPIs (0/10)
- Exit Strategy: No termination clause or plan discussed (0/10)
- Pilot Validation: No customer validation yet (0/10)
- Financial Transparency: No attribution or reporting system (0/10)
๐ Total score: 20/100 โ well below the average of 40. Strong product fit (audience and technical) but operationally unprepared. Before launching, assign a dedicated owner on each side, define 3 KPIs, formalise the revenue model, and get a solicitor to review the agreement. Without these foundations, the partnership will drift within 90 days.
Why This Matters
Revenue diversification
Partner-sourced revenue grows 2x faster than direct sales for mature programmes. Companies with strong partnership channels reduce customer acquisition cost by 30-50% because partners provide warm, pre-qualified referrals.
Failure prevention
Over 60% of B2B partnerships underperform expectations within the first year. The most common causes โ misaligned incentives, no dedicated resources, and undefined metrics โ are all predictable and preventable with upfront planning.
Scalability
A well-structured partnership programme scales without proportional headcount. Once the framework, legal terms, and integration are in place, adding new partners becomes repeatable rather than reinventing the process each time.
Common Mistakes
โ No dedicated partnership owner
Partnerships managed as a side project by someone with a different day job always underperform. Assign a named owner whose success is measured by partnership KPIs, not their other responsibilities.
โ Launching without a pilot
Testing the partnership concept with 5-10 customers before committing full resources validates demand and surfaces operational issues. A 30-day pilot costs little and prevents expensive failures.
โ Handshake agreements without legal review
Informal agreements work until they do not. IP disputes, data protection issues, and unclear termination terms create expensive problems. Invest in a solicitor-reviewed agreement before launching.
Industry Benchmarks
| Category | Good | Average | Poor |
|---|---|---|---|
| Partner Activation Rate | Above 60% | 30-50% | Below 20% |
| Partner-Sourced Revenue | Above 25% | 10-20% | Below 5% |
| Partner Programme ROI | 5x+ | 2-4x | Below breakeven |
Source: PartnerStack Ecosystem Report
